Koronadal City — Police authorities in Region 12 scored another victory in their intensified anti-illegal drugs campaign with the arrest of two suspected drug personalities during a buy-bust operation in Barangay Concepcion, Koronadal City on April 17.
Joint operatives from the Koronadal City Police Station, the Provincial Drug Enforcement Unit of South Cotabato Police Provincial Office (SCPPO), and the Regional Intelligence Division 12, with support from the Philippine Drug Enforcement Agency (PDEA) Region 12, conducted the operation at Purok Bonifacio, Brgy. Concepcion.
The operation led to the arrest of a 37-year-old high-value target identified by the alias “Sonny,” a resident of Purok Tagumpay, Barangay Poblacion, Tantangan, South Cotabato. Alongside him, authorities also apprehended a 19-year-old street-level target, alias “Langging,” a resident of Purok Pag-Asa, Barangay General Paulino Santos, Koronadal City.
However, another suspect identified as alias “Ruel” eluded arrest and is now the focus of a follow-up operation.
Seized during the buy-bust were eight sachets of suspected shabu weighing around 26 grams, with an estimated street value of ₱176,800 based on the National Standard Drug Price. Authorities also recovered a black pouch and the ₱500 bill used as marked money in the operation.
The suspects and the confiscated items were brought to the Koronadal City Police Station for proper documentation and further legal processing.
